Receipt Scanning Technology: How AI Reads Your Receipts in 2025
Dive deep into the fascinating technology behind AI-powered receipt scanning and optical character recognition. Discover how modern OCR and machine learning work together to extract data from receipts with incredible accuracy.
The Evolution of Receipt Scanning
Receipt scanning technology has come a long way from the early days of simple optical character recognition (OCR). What once required perfect lighting, high-quality scans, and manual corrections now works seamlessly with smartphone cameras in various lighting conditions, handling crumpled receipts, faded text, and even handwritten notes.
The transformation has been driven by advances in computer vision, machine learning, and cloud computing. Modern receipt scanning systems can achieve over 99% accuracy in text extraction and can understand context, making intelligent decisions about what information is relevant and how it should be categorized.
The Technology Stack Behind Modern Receipt Scanning
1. Image Preprocessing
Before any text can be extracted, the receipt image must be optimized. This involves several sophisticated steps that happen in milliseconds:
- Perspective correction: Straightens skewed or angled receipts
- Noise reduction: Removes artifacts from poor lighting or camera shake
- Contrast enhancement: Improves text visibility on faded receipts
- Binarization: Converts to black and white for optimal OCR processing
2. Neural Network OCR
Modern OCR systems use deep neural networks trained on millions of receipt images. These networks can:
Character Recognition:
- • Handle multiple fonts and sizes
- • Read faded or damaged text
- • Process handwritten notes
- • Understand context clues
Layout Understanding:
- • Identify receipt structure
- • Separate line items from totals
- • Recognize headers and footers
- • Handle multi-column layouts
3. Natural Language Processing
Once text is extracted, NLP algorithms analyze and structure the information:
- Entity extraction: Identifies merchant names, amounts, dates, and addresses
- Pattern recognition: Understands receipt formats from different retailers
- Data validation: Cross-checks extracted information for consistency
- Categorization: Automatically assigns expense categories based on merchant and items
4. Edge Computing & Privacy
Modern receipt scanning increasingly happens on-device or with privacy-preserving cloud processing:
Privacy-First Approaches:
- • On-device processing for sensitive data
- • Temporary cloud processing with immediate deletion
- • Encrypted data transmission
- • No storage of personal information
The Challenges of Receipt OCR
Despite remarkable advances, receipt scanning still faces unique challenges that make it more complex than scanning books or documents:
Technical Challenges
- • Thermal paper fading: Text disappears over time
- • Crumpled or torn receipts: Distorted text and missing information
- • Poor lighting conditions: Shadows, glare, and low light
- • Multiple fonts and sizes: Inconsistent typography
- • Background patterns: Logos and watermarks interfering with text
Data Complexity
- • Inconsistent formats: Every retailer uses different layouts
- • Multiple languages: Receipts in various languages and scripts
- • Abbreviations and codes: Cryptic product codes and shortened names
- • Tax calculations: Complex tax structures and discounts
- • Handwritten additions: Tips, notes, and corrections
How AI Solves These Challenges
Modern AI systems tackle these challenges through sophisticated machine learning approaches:
Transfer Learning
AI models trained on millions of receipts can quickly adapt to new formats and retailers, learning from patterns in existing data to handle previously unseen receipt types.
Ensemble Methods
Multiple AI models work together, each specialized for different aspects like text detection, character recognition, and data extraction, combining their results for higher accuracy.
Confidence Scoring
AI systems provide confidence scores for each extracted field, allowing apps to flag uncertain extractions for user review while automatically processing high-confidence results.
Continuous Learning
When users correct AI mistakes, the system learns from these corrections, continuously improving accuracy for similar receipts in the future.
Accuracy Metrics and Real-World Performance
Modern receipt scanning systems achieve impressive accuracy rates, but performance varies depending on the specific field being extracted:
Factors Affecting Accuracy:
- • Image quality: Higher resolution = better accuracy
- • Receipt condition: Newer receipts perform better
- • Lighting: Even lighting improves results
- • Receipt type: Standard retail receipts vs. handwritten
- • Language: English receipts have highest accuracy
- • Merchant familiarity: Known brands perform better
The Future of Receipt Scanning Technology
Receipt scanning technology continues to evolve rapidly. Here's what we can expect in the coming years:
🚀 Emerging Technologies
- • Real-time processing: Instant extraction as you take the photo
- • Augmented reality: Overlay extracted data on live camera view
- • Voice integration: Combine receipt scanning with voice notes
- • Blockchain verification: Tamper-proof receipt storage and verification
🧠 AI Improvements
- • Multimodal AI: Understanding images, text, and context together
- • Few-shot learning: Adapting to new receipt formats with minimal examples
- • Predictive categorization: Learning user preferences for better auto-categorization
- • Anomaly detection: Identifying unusual charges or potential fraud
🔒 Privacy Advances
- • Federated learning: Improving AI without sharing personal data
- • Homomorphic encryption: Processing encrypted receipt data
- • On-device models: Powerful AI running entirely on smartphones
- • Differential privacy: Learning from data while preserving individual privacy
Choosing the Right Receipt Scanning Solution
When evaluating receipt scanning apps, consider these technical factors:
🎯 Accuracy & Speed
Look for apps that provide accuracy metrics and process receipts in under 3 seconds. Test with your typical receipt types.
🔐 Privacy & Security
Understand where your receipt data is processed and stored. Privacy-first solutions process data locally or delete it immediately after extraction.
🔧 Integration & Export
Ensure the app can export data in formats you need (CSV, PDF, accounting software) and integrates with your existing workflow.
📱 User Experience
The best technology is useless if the app is difficult to use. Look for intuitive interfaces and reliable performance.
Conclusion: The Magic Behind the Simplicity
What appears as simple "point and scan" functionality is actually the result of decades of research in computer vision, machine learning, and natural language processing. The technology that powers modern receipt scanning represents some of the most advanced AI applications available to consumers today.
As this technology continues to evolve, we can expect even higher accuracy rates, faster processing, and better privacy protection. The future of expense tracking lies in making the technology so seamless that users can focus on their financial goals rather than data entry.
Understanding the technology behind receipt scanning helps you make informed decisions about which tools to trust with your financial data and appreciate the remarkable engineering that makes effortless expense tracking possible.
Experience Cutting-Edge Receipt Scanning
See the latest AI technology in action with ExpenseEasy AI. Advanced OCR and machine learning make expense tracking effortless.
Download ExpenseEasy AI📍 Canadian users:
Learn about ExpenseEasy AI availability and features in Canada →